๐Ÿ”ฌ PATHOLOGY MUSEUM SPECIMENS โ€” GROSS APPEARANCE


๐ŸŸฅ KIDNEY

SpecimenGross Appearance
Renal Cell Carcinoma (Clear Cell)Upper pole of kidney. Spherical, well-encapsulated mass. Cut section shows variegated appearance - yellow (lipid-laden cells), golden, with areas of hemorrhage (red-brown) and necrosis (white). "Multicolored" is classic.
Wilms' Tumor (Nephroblastoma)Large, well-encapsulated mass in child's kidney. Soft, grey-white, fish-flesh appearance. May show cystic areas. Compressed normal kidney at periphery.
HydronephrosisKidney is grossly enlarged. Renal pelvis & calyces massively dilated. Cortex thinned/compressed to a thin rim. Parenchyma atrophied.
Polycystic Kidney Disease (ADPKD)Both kidneys grossly enlarged (can be up to 4 kg each). Entire parenchyma replaced by innumerable cysts of varying sizes filled with clear/straw-colored fluid. Normal renal tissue barely visible.
Chronic PyelonephritisKidney small and contracted. Irregular, coarse, U-shaped scars (corticomedullary scars) with underlying blunted, dilated calyces - "clubbing." Asymmetric involvement.
Renal TBCavitary lesions with caseous (cheese-like) white necrosis. Dystrophic calcification may be present. "Putty kidney" - completely calcified kidney.
Renal CalculiStaghorn calculus fills the pelvis and major calyces, taking the shape of a stag's antlers. May be associated with hydronephrosis.

๐ŸŸฆ BLADDER

SpecimenGross Appearance
Transitional Cell Carcinoma (Urothelial Ca)Papillary, frond-like projections (low grade) OR flat, sessile, infiltrating mass (high grade). Commonly at trigone or lateral walls. Surface may be irregular, hemorrhagic.
Chronic CystitisBladder wall thickened. Mucosa congested, granular, or trabeculated (due to hypertrophy of detrusor muscle from obstruction).
Bladder CalculiSmooth, laminated stones free in the bladder lumen. May be single large stone or multiple small ones.
Exstrophy of Bladder(Congenital specimen) Bladder open anteriorly, mucosa exposed. Seen with pubic symphysis diastasis.

๐ŸŸจ TESTIS

SpecimenGross Appearance
SeminomaMost common. Testis enlarged, tunica albuginea intact initially. Cut section: homogeneous, cream/grey-white, lobulated solid tumor. Soft, "fish-flesh" consistency. No necrosis or hemorrhage (distinguishes from non-seminomatous).
Teratoma (Mature)Cystic areas with cartilage, hair, sebaceous material. Multiloculated cyst with mixed solid areas. Heterogeneous cut surface.
Embryonal CarcinomaCut section shows variegated, grey-white to tan tumor with areas of hemorrhage and necrosis. Less homogeneous than seminoma.
Yolk Sac TumorPale grey, mucoid/gelatinous appearance. Common in children.
Torsion of TestisTestis dark red-purple (hemorrhagic infarction). Swollen, congested. Cord twisted above.
Epididymo-orchitisEnlarged, congested testis with yellow-green pus if abscess present.
CryptorchidismSmall, atrophic testis found in inguinal canal or abdominal cavity.

๐ŸŸฉ GASTROINTESTINAL TRACT (GI)

SpecimenGross Appearance
Carcinoma Stomach (Antrum)Ulcero-proliferative mass, most at lesser curvature/antrum. Irregular, everted, heaped-up edges with necrotic base ("malignant ulcer"). Linitis plastica - entire stomach leather-bottle shaped, rigid, contracted (diffuse infiltrating type).
Peptic UlcerPunched-out, clean-based ulcer with regular, smooth, non-everted edges ("benign ulcer"). Typically on lesser curvature or duodenal bulb.
Carcinoma Colon(a) Annular/napkin-ring type - circumferential constriction causing obstruction (common in left colon). (b) Fungating/cauliflower - projecting mass (common in right colon/cecum).
Hirschsprung DiseaseSegment of contracted, narrow distal colon (aganglionic) with massively dilated proximal colon (megacolon).
IntussusceptionSegment of bowel telescoped into distal segment. Sausage-shaped mass. Edematous, congested bowel.
Intestinal TBTransverse ulcers encircling the ileum (healed โ†’ strictures). Serosal tubercles. Matted lymph nodes.
Crohn's DiseaseSkip lesions (segmental involvement). Cobblestone mucosa. Creeping fat on serosa. Fissure ulcers. Thickened wall.
Carcinoid TumorSmall submucosal nodule, firm, yellow-grey. Ileum most common. Peritoneal puckering/fibrosis nearby.

๐ŸŸ  GALLBLADDER (GB)

SpecimenGross Appearance
Chronic CholecystitisGallbladder wall thickened and fibrotic. Lumen may contain gallstones (cholesterol stones - yellow, faceted, crystalline OR pigment stones - small, black/dark brown, amorphous). Mucosa pale, atrophied.
Acute CholecystitisGallbladder distended, serosa red and fibrinous (periholecystic exudate). Wall edematous. Purulent bile inside.
Carcinoma GallbladderFundus most common. Diffuse thickening and infiltration of wall (flat type) OR polypoid/papillary mass projecting into lumen. Grey-white, firm. Often with stones in lumen.
Mucocele of GBGrossly distended gallbladder filled with clear mucus (cystic duct obstructed by stone, no infection).
Empyema GBDistended GB filled with frank pus.
Strawberry GBSmall yellow flecks on mucosal surface (cholesterolosis) - yellow deposits on pink/red mucosa resembling strawberry skin.

๐ŸŸค LIVER

SpecimenGross Appearance
Hepatocellular Carcinoma (HCC)Large, yellowish-green (bile-stained) or greenish-brown mass. May be solitary, massive OR multinodular. Soft, necrotic, hemorrhagic center. Background cirrhotic liver common.
Macronodular CirrhosisLiver initially enlarged, later shrunken and firm. Cut surface shows large nodules (>3 mm) of regenerating hepatocytes separated by broad bands of fibrous tissue (post-necrotic/viral).
Micronodular Cirrhosis (Alcoholic)Small, uniform nodules (<3 mm) separated by thin fibrous bands. Liver surface finely granular ("hobnail liver"). Initially enlarged (fatty) โ†’ later small and shrunken.
Fatty Liver (Steatosis)Enlarged, soft, greasy liver. Cut surface pale yellow. Rounded edges. "Nutmeg" pattern NOT present here (nutmeg = congestion).
Nutmeg Liver (Chronic Venous Congestion)Cut surface shows alternating red (congested central veins) and yellow (periportal fat) areas resembling a nutmeg. Seen in right heart failure.
Amoebic Liver AbscessSingle large abscess, usually in right lobe. Contents: chocolate/anchovy sauce-colored pus (sterile, liquefied hepatocytes + RBCs). Shaggy walls.
Pyogenic Liver AbscessMultiple small abscesses with yellow pus. Walls of fibrous tissue.
Hepatic MetastasesMultiple nodules of varying sizes scattered throughout both lobes. White/pale. Umbilicated centers (central necrosis causing central depression). "Canon-ball" metastases.
Echinococcal (Hydatid) CystLarge cyst with thick laminated white wall (endocyst). Daughter cysts inside. Contents: "hydatid sand" (scolices). Usually right lobe.
Portal HypertensionNot a single specimen - shown by splenomegaly, ascites, esophageal varices.

๐Ÿ“ TIPS FOR MUSEUM VIVA

How to approach any specimen:
  1. Organ - identify which organ
  2. Size/Shape - enlarged, shrunken, normal
  3. Surface - smooth, nodular, granular, scarred
  4. Cut surface - color, texture, any masses/cavities
  5. Abnormal finding - describe precisely (location, size, edges, contents)
  6. Diagnosis - give your diagnosis
  7. One differentiating feature - the single most classic finding
Key "buzzwords" examiners love:
  • Renal Cell Ca โ†’ "variegated/multicolored cut surface"
  • Seminoma โ†’ "homogeneous cream-white, fish-flesh"
  • Linitis plastica โ†’ "leather-bottle stomach"
  • Nutmeg liver โ†’ "cut surface like nutmeg"
  • Amoebic abscess โ†’ "anchovy sauce"
  • Polycystic kidney โ†’ "innumerable cysts, no normal parenchyma"
  • Cirrhosis (alcoholic) โ†’ "hobnail liver"
